kyrillos-njNew Jersey’s new GOP nominee for the U.S. Senate is wasting little time in attacking incumbent Democrat Bob Menendez.

State Sen. Joe Kyrillos is calling Menendez a “mediocre senator” after easily defeating three little-known challengers in Tuesday’s Republican primary.

Menendez, who is seeking his second term, asked that they discuss their differences in an “honorable way.”

U.S. Rep. Bill Pascrell easily bested fellow Democratic congressman Steve Rothman in a primary battle in the reconfigured 9th District. Rabbi Shmuley Boteach got the Republican nod in the 9th.

Democrats chose Donald Payne Jr., Newark’s City Council president, to serve out the rest of his late father’s term and to be the Democrats’ candidate this fall in the heavily Democratic district.
